Sony dates 3D-capable head-mounted display

PlayStation 3 platform holder Sony will launch a 3D-enabled head-mounted display in Japan this November.

It was first shown off to the public at CES earlier this year.

The device incorporates two 720p OLED screens that give the user the impression of viewing a colossal image and also incorporates 5.1 surround sound.

It is expected to retail for around 60,000 (just under 500).

There’s no launch date for Europe or the UK as of yet.
